Description

 

Composite Hybrid fabric Twill is a cutting-edge material that has been gaining traction in various industries due to its unique combination of properties and advantages. This innovative material blends different types of reinforcing fibers to create a composite that exhibits superior strength, durability, and performance compared to traditional materials. Advantages of Composite Hybrid fabric Twill

 

1.Enhanced Strength and Durability:

Composite Hybrid fabric Twill offers exceptional strength and durability by combining the unique properties of different fibers. This results in a material that can withstand higher loads and stresses, making it ideal for applications where structural integrity is crucial.

2.Tailored Properties:

Manufacturers have the flexibility to customize the properties of Composite Hybrid fabric Twill by selecting specific types of fibers. This allows for the creation of materials with tailored characteristics such as stiffness, impact resistance, thermal conductivity, and more, making it a versatile option for a wide range of applications.

4.Weight Savings:

One of the key advantages of Composite Hybrid fabric Twill is its significant weight savings. The material's high strength-to-weight ratio makes it an excellent choice for applications where reducing weight is essential without compromising on strength and performance.

4.Improved Performance:

Composite Hybrid fabric Twill offers improved performance across various metrics, including fatigue resistance, corrosion resistance, and overall structural integrity. Its enhanced properties make it a preferred material for high-performance applications in demanding environments.

Applications of Composite Hybrid fabric Twill

 

 

1.Aerospace:In the aerospace industry, Composite Hybrid fabric Twill is used in the manufacturing of aircraft components, radomes, and interior structures. Its lightweight nature and superior strength make it an ideal choice for reducing fuel consumption and enhancing the overall performance of aircraft.

2.Automotive:Automotive manufacturers utilize Composite Hybrid fabric Twill in the production of high-performance vehicles to improve fuel efficiency, safety, and structural integrity. The material is often incorporated into car panels, chassis components, and other critical parts to enhance performance.

3.Marine:In the marine industry, Composite Hybrid fabric Twill is employed in boat hulls, masts, and other marine structures to enhance strength, durability, and resistance to corrosive marine environments. Its lightweight properties make it particularly suitable for marine applications.

4.Sports Equipment:Composite Hybrid fabric Twill is widely used in the manufacturing of sports equipment such as tennis rackets, golf clubs, and bicycles. The material's customizable properties allow for the creation of lightweight, high-performance sporting goods that meet the specific needs of athletes.
